“Linux学习笔记包含了基础的Linux操作系统配置和远程访问方法,如telnet和VNC的设置。学习笔记中提到了在安装RHEL AS4时遇到的Kernel Panic问题,解决办法是避免选择ELsmp启动选项。此外,还详细介绍了如何启用telnet服务以及配置VNC服务器以实现远程图形界面访问。”
在Linux学习过程中,了解和掌握基础操作至关重要。RHEL AS4安装后遇到的Kernel Panic问题,通常是因为选择了支持多处理器(SMP)的内核而系统可能不支持。SMP代表对称多处理器,适用于多CPU环境。对于单CPU系统,应选择非SMP内核来避免启动错误。
远程访问Linux系统是日常管理的重要部分。在笔记中,作者提到了两种常见的方法:telnet和VNC。
1. **Telnet**:这是一种基于TCP/IP协议的远程终端协议,允许用户通过网络连接到远程计算机并使用其命令行界面。在Linux中,确保telnet服务已安装并启动,通常需要修改`/etc/xinetd.d/telnet`中的`disable`选项,并重启xinetd服务。同时,还需要检查防火墙设置,确保telnet端口(默认23)未被阻止。
2. **VNC(Virtual Network Computing)**:VNC提供了远程桌面功能,允许用户通过网络访问和控制远程系统的图形用户界面。在Linux中,需要安装vncserver和vncviewer软件包,如果是RHEL AS4,这些可能已包含在光盘中。启动VNC服务并在用户主目录的`.vnc/xstartup`文件中配置启动脚本,以启动所需桌面环境(如Gnome或KDE)。在Windows系统中,可以下载并安装VNC Viewer进行连接。
配置VNC时,需要执行以下步骤:
- 安装必要的软件,包括vncserver和与目标桌面环境兼容的组件(如Gnome或KDE)。
- 以需要远程访问的用户身份运行`vncserver`命令,这将创建一个显示会话。
- 编辑`.vnc/xstartup`文件,指定要启动的桌面环境。
- 启动VNC服务,可以通过图形界面或命令行完成。
- 在客户端(如Windows或另一台Linux机器)上使用VNC Viewer连接到服务器的IP地址和端口号。
通过这些基础知识,初学者能够建立基本的远程访问能力,为进一步深入学习Linux系统管理、网络服务配置和 shell 脚本编写等高级主题奠定基础。在实践中不断积累经验,是掌握Linux的关键。